Linux 特技和Shuttle有什么区别

Linux 特技和Shuttle有什么区别,linux,ssl,ssh,openssl,stunnel,Linux,Ssl,Ssh,Openssl,Stunnel,有人能给我解释一下使用其中一个的好处吗?它们是否具有可比性 我知道sshuttle充当出站通信的代理,但是它也可以用于转发连接吗 例如,stunnel可以用作网络外部隧道数据的反向代理。这是不是可以通过sshuttle来实现的?这两者之间的主要区别在于它们的工作级别。您可以使用sshuttle实现与两者相同的安全性,因为它在stunnel的底层工作。但是对于使用stunnel,您通常需要特殊的设置,而另一种设置只适用于所提供的内容(底层) stunnel基于SSL协议,在TCP(第4层)上工作

有人能给我解释一下使用其中一个的好处吗?它们是否具有可比性

我知道
sshuttle
充当出站通信的代理,但是它也可以用于转发连接吗


例如,
stunnel
可以用作网络外部隧道数据的反向代理。这是不是可以通过
sshuttle
来实现的?

这两者之间的主要区别在于它们的工作级别。您可以使用
sshuttle
实现与两者相同的安全性,因为它在
stunnel
的底层工作。但是对于使用
stunnel
,您通常需要特殊的设置,而另一种设置只适用于所提供的内容(底层)

  • stunnel
    基于SSL协议,在TCP(第4层)上工作

  • shuttle
    使用
    SSH
    协议(虚拟网络设备)“点对点”(第3层)或“以太网”(第2层)创建TUN设备

要了解差异,请查看以下内容:


Stack Overflow是一个关于编程和开发问题的网站。这个问题似乎离题了,因为它与编程或开发无关。请参见帮助中心中的。也许或者会是一个更好的提问的地方。此外,这些工具只有几个重叠的用例。完全不知道你想要实现什么,就像jww@已经说过的,这与编程无关。